Strategic insight: the North Sydney tax agents market
Premium advisory work, not $99 tax returns, is where this market pays off. Weekly household income of $2,709 sits well above the national median, pointing to clients with investment portfolios, multiple income streams and small business interests rather than simple PAYG returns. Unemployment at 3.69 per cent signals a stable, employed client base with recurring annual engagement rather than one-off distress lodgements. This market rewards firms that build ongoing relationships around tax planning, trusts and investment structuring, not those chasing volume through discounted compliance work.

Opening a tax agent in North Sydney: common questions
how many tax agents are there in North Sydney
North Sydney has 59 registered tax agents, a high headline count for the area. In practice that density matters less than it looks: the Competitor Strength Index sits at just 28 out of 100, meaning most of those 59 have weak review profiles. A new entrant isn't really fighting 59 strong rivals, just three or four with genuine reputations.
is North Sydney a good place to open a tax agent business
Yes, on the numbers North Sydney rates as a strong location, scoring 65 out of 100 on the Strategique Score. Market Opportunity is high at 88 out of 100, driven by household incomes of $2,709 a week, while competitive pressure is low despite the 59 existing firms. The combination favours a well-run new entrant over cautious avoidance.
how strong is the competition for tax agents in North Sydney
Competition is weaker than the 59-firm count suggests. Only three practices hold strong reputations: Bramelle Partners (4.9 stars, 55 reviews), City Tax Accountants North Sydney (4.9 stars, 45 reviews) and Kelly+Partners Accountants (4.8 stars, 18 reviews). Effective Density, which adjusts for review quality, sits at 26 out of 100 — most other firms carry little digital trust.
what does the North Sydney population mean for tax agent customer spending
Weekly household income of $2,709 across a population of 12,441 points to clients with more complex affairs than basic wage returns — investment property, share portfolios and small business income. Unemployment of 3.69 per cent means steady, repeat annual clients rather than one-off lodgements. Firms here can price advisory and planning services above suburb-average tax return rates.
how do I open a tax agent business in North Sydney
Register with the Tax Practitioners Board, then prioritise reviews over location: with only three firms rated strongly among 59 competitors, requesting reviews from early clients can outrank most incumbents fast. Base near North Sydney's commercial core for business clients, and price advisory services to match the area's $2,709 weekly household income rather than discount compliance work.
